Machine training camp on the North shore May 6

May 5, 2006 - Major League Lacrosse (MLL)
Chicago Machine News Release


Tomorrow, the Chicago Machine will begin its second weekend of training camp. The team will be practicing at Glenbrook South High School in Glenview where fans are invited to come and watch the team during their open session from 2:00pm-4:00pm. Youth lacrosse enthusiasts will also have the opportunity to learn from the pros tomorrow at 1:00pm when the Machine players are offering a free one-hour youth clinic to teach those who are interested in learning more about lacrosse. Whether a beginner or someone who is no stranger to the sport of lacrosse, these professional lacrosse players are excited to get on the field with anyone interested in coming to the clinic to teach them lacrosse skills and techniques.

During training camp, the public will have the opportunity to watch stand-out lacrosse players including Doug Shanahan, Kevin Leveille, and Todd Rassas as they prepare for the upcoming inaugural season which begins on May 20th in Denver against the Denver Outlaws and then kicks off on their home turf at the Sports Complex of Benedictine University - "Home of the Machine" - on June 3rd against the San Francisco Dragons.
